Re: Good Deal Hartmann at the Mule

The Hartmann is by far the best one made. Not only does it have the tulip on the nose, it is the only one with a Galland Hood canopy. I have the Barkhorn as well, but it is not nearly as nice as the Hartmann. My second favorite would have to be Ehrle's bird, as it is a 109G2 with a smooth cowling and it has the underwing cannon gondolas. Red 6 is on its way, can't wait to see it up close.
